Job Url: https://www.remoterocketship.com/company/helm-ai-2/jobs/machine-learning-engineer-united-states-remote Job Description: Helm.ai Website LinkedIn All Job Openings Helm. ai is an innovative technology company providing full-stack artificial intelligence solutions for autonomous driving systems, ranging from Advanced Driver Assistance Systems (ADAS) to Level 4 autonomous driving. The company develops AI-based simulation and validation tools, such as Gensim-1 and Vidgen-2, to aid in the creation and testing of autonomous vehicles. Helm. ai offers production-grade perception software utilizing deep neural networks for path prediction and human-like driving maneuvers.
